Unknown was recalled on 13 July 2012 under EU Safety Gate alert A12/0994/12. Injuries risk reported by Bulgaria. The product poses risk of injuries due to the presence of a cord in the waist area with free ends which is not fixed in at least one point and is too long.

Risk Description
The product poses risk of injuries due to the presence of a cord in the waist area with free ends which is not fixed in at least one point and is too long. The product does not comply with the relevant European standard EN 14682.
Product Description
Boys’ sports trousers in dark blue colour with red edging on the legs and red functional cords in the waist area. On the left trouser-leg there is a red emblem bearing the inscription: „BCRK League Old Team”, „1996”.
